[asd_program_button /]The mean annual income of a firefighter is around $49,000 with the median around $46,000. There are many factors that affect this number such as the size of the population as well as the education that a firefighter has been through. Below is a listing of these factors and how they could increase or decrease your income as a firefighter.
Location Matters
The precise location of the fire department is a main factor in figuring out someone’s wage. This is due to a few factors like – population size, availability of firemen as well as frequency of fighters. A place exactly where impulsive wildfires are likely, have a higher need for firemen than any other areas. Presently, New York pays their firemen the most at around 70% above the national mean. While Columbia pays the cheapest at 38%.

Working Experience
Career history is undoubtedly the determining aspect of how much an employee should receive. If a firefighter has a field experience of approximately 2 decades, his salary may rise to 50% That percentage is quite as compared to other job which is at 15% to 20% even they have got the same duration of experience.

Industry
By the end of the day, your employer signs your paycheck. Per BLS records, it’s not the government employers who pay firefighters more, but it’s the private contractors. Included are firms coping with production in oil, manufacturing of metal products and also waste management. No matter, the local and state government are still needing firefighting individuals.

Paramedic Training
Every firefighter is required to have an EMT certification. The one needed is the EMT-B or the EMT-Basic. This certifies firefighters that they know very well what to complete in the event of fires or in accidents. The training may last for up to 12 months. If one desires, they could choose to pursue further studies in the field Emergency Medical Services and become a paramedic. The advantages of entering this direction are possible increase in income or added edge over other applicants. In most cases, fire victims rescued are attended by medical professional that are firefighters also.

Legal Track Record
Firefighters are vetted almost as thoroughly as police officers. They undergo a comprehensive criminal background check just before they are appointed. It completely needed that an aspiring firefighters should have a clean record, no criminal history. If you feel you have previous records, then much better to not pursue this career as you will right away be disqualified. Nevertheless, there are situations where a pardoned individual of his crimes are approved however, not all department practice that.

Extinguishing Fires
This is the main function of firefighters. They’re always in check waiting for a call for their services. When they get a phone call, they rush to the location in one of their firetrucks which might contain hoses or ladders. There are also fire trucks that are used for carrying harmed fire victims.
[asd_program_button /]Firefighting is a team work. Each member already has its specified job. Some people are in charge of controlling the ladder as well as rescue operations. Others are responsible for controlling the water flow and extinguishing the fire. Just like any other team which has a leader commanding the operation, their group is in the direction by their commanding officer. Given that they work in shifts, each and every unit has their own commanding officer.

Fire Investigation
To teach people on how to prevent fires, the firemen/firewomen have to first find the cause of the fire. Knowing the causes can help firefighters avoid fire for the same situation happen again. Instances like criminals set the first to explode are probable. Working with law enforcement officers, it’s firefighter’s task to figure out what causes the fire or who possibly started it. Firefighters expert in investigations related to fire are called arson investigators. Together with the police, they work to investigate possible arsonists.
